Maguire And Wan Bissaka To Start, Lindelof On The Bench: United’s Predicted XI To Face City

Manchester United manager Ole Gunnar Solskjaer has a number of fitness doubts heading into the derby with City. Harry Maguire, Aaron Wan-Bissaka and Dan James are all in a race to be fit for Sunday’s game.

Solskjaer says he is hopeful that Maguire will be fit after injuring his ankle before the 3-0 win against Derby County in the FA Cup midweek, and hopefully, the Norwegian is just being cautious and not revealing too much ahead of the clash at Old Trafford.

In defence, then, Wan-Bissaka and Maguire could make their return, alongside Eric Bailly and Luke Shaw. Victor Lindelof could be dropped to make way for the club captain.


There are unlikely to be changes in midfield from the victory at Pride Park with Scott McTominay, Fred and Bruno Fernandes all keeping their places.

However, there are expected to be some adjustments in the forward line. Anthony Martial will likely be recalled in place of Jesse Lingard, while Mason Greenwood could start ahead of Juan Mata.

Manchester United’s Predicted XI To Face Manchester City:

De Gea, Wan-Bissaka, Bailly, Maguire, Shaw, McTominay, Fernandes, Fred, Greenwood, Ighalo, Martial
